Brick And Mortar Retail Is Not Collapsing Because Of Ecommerce

July 5, 2018 1:06 pm by IWB

While E-commerce is slowly chipping away at brick and mortar, it is not the catch all reason for the collapse.

E-commerce < 10% of retail sales. The remaining 90% is suffering for other reasons.

(Hint: #DEBT)
